系统如何与数据库服务器

worktile 其他 45

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    系统与数据库服务器的连接可以通过以下几种方式实现:

    1. JDBC连接:Java数据库连接(JDBC)是连接Java应用程序与数据库的标准API。使用JDBC连接,系统可以通过JDBC驱动程序与数据库服务器建立连接并执行SQL语句。在系统中配置数据库连接参数,如数据库服务器地址、用户名、密码等,然后通过JDBC API建立连接并执行SQL操作。

    2. ODBC连接:Open Database Connectivity(ODBC)是一种标准的数据库访问接口,可以用于连接系统与数据库服务器之间的通信。通过ODBC连接,可以通过配置ODBC数据源来连接数据库服务器,使用ODBC API执行SQL操作。

    3. ORM框架:对象关系映射(ORM)框架是一种将对象和数据库之间的映射关系进行管理的框架。通过配置ORM框架,系统可以与数据库服务器进行交互,无需直接编写SQL语句。ORM框架会将对象操作转化为对应的SQL操作,并将结果映射到对象中。

    4. Web服务:系统可以通过Web服务与数据库服务器进行通信。通过定义接口和使用相关的Web服务协议如SOAP,REST等,系统可以通过发送请求与接收响应的方式来进行与数据库服务器的交互。

    无论使用哪种方式与数据库服务器连接,都需要确保数据库服务器的正常运行,并且提供正确的连接参数。此外,还需要考虑数据库连接池的设置、事务管理等方面的问题,以确保系统与数据库服务器之间的稳定和高效的连接。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论
    1. 连接数据库服务器:
      系统需要与数据库服务器建立连接才能访问和操作数据库。首先,系统需要确定数据库服务器的主机名或IP地址。然后,系统使用特定的数据库连接库(如JDBC)提供的API来建立连接。连接过程通常涉及指定数据库的名称、用户名和密码等认证凭据。

    2. 执行数据库查询和操作:
      一旦系统与数据库服务器成功建立连接,就可以执行数据库查询和操作了。系统根据需求使用特定的数据库查询语言(如SQL)来操作数据库。查询和操作的类型包括读取数据、插入、更新和删除数据等。系统通过发送查询和操作命令到数据库服务器来执行这些操作。

    3. 处理数据库服务器的响应:
      数据库服务器接收到系统发送的查询和操作命令后,会执行相应的操作并返回结果给系统。系统需要处理数据库服务器的响应来获取所需的数据或判断操作是否成功。数据库服务器的响应通常以特定的数据格式返回,系统需要解析这些数据格式以获取需要的结果。

    4. 处理数据库连接和异常:
      在与数据库服务器交互的过程中,可能会出现网络连接中断、数据库服务器不可用、查询错误等异常情况。系统需要处理这些异常,例如重新建立连接、重新执行查询或捕获错误信息等。此外,在使用完数据库连接后,系统需要关闭连接以释放资源。

    5. 优化性能和安全性:
      系统与数据库服务器之间的交互可能涉及大量的数据读写和查询操作,因此需要考虑性能优化和安全性。性能优化包括使用索引加快查询速度、批量处理提高效率等。安全性方面,需要确保系统对数据库服务器的访问具有足够的权限,同时实施防止SQL注入等安全机制。

    总之,系统与数据库服务器的交互涉及连接建立、查询与操作、响应处理、异常处理以及性能优化和安全性等方面的内容。这些步骤通常由系统的开发人员和数据库管理员负责实现和维护。通过有效的交互,系统可以从数据库服务器中读取和操作数据,以满足用户需求和业务逻辑。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    系统与数据库服务器之间的连接是建立在网络上的。系统通过网络协议与数据库服务器进行通信,以发送和接收数据。下面是系统与数据库服务器之间建立连接的一般流程:

    1. 配置数据库连接参数:首先,系统需要提供连接数据库所需的参数,包括数据库服务器的地址、端口号、数据库名称、用户名和密码等。这些参数通常是在系统的配置文件或者用户界面中进行设置。

    2. 加载数据库驱动:系统需要加载与所使用的数据库相对应的驱动程序。不同的数据库有不同的驱动,通常驱动程序会提供一个类或者接口,系统通过调用该类或接口来进行数据库的操作。

    3. 建立连接:系统使用加载的数据库驱动类或者接口提供的方法来建立连接。系统根据配置的数据库连接参数,向数据库服务器发起连接请求。数据库服务器会验证连接请求,并返回一个连接对象。

    4. 执行SQL语句:系统利用连接对象通过执行SQL语句与数据库服务器进行交互。可以使用预编译的SQL语句、存储过程或者动态生成的SQL语句来操作数据库。系统通过连接对象发送SQL语句给数据库服务器,并等待服务器的响应。

    5. 处理结果:数据库服务器执行完SQL语句后,会返回操作结果给系统。系统根据返回的结果进行相应的处理,可以是读取查询结果、更新数据等操作。根据需要,系统可以继续发送SQL语句给数据库服务器,以进行下一步的操作。

    6. 关闭连接:当系统不再需要与数据库服务器进行通信时,需要关闭连接,释放资源。通过连接对象提供的方法,系统可以主动关闭连接。关闭连接后,系统不能再进行与数据库服务器的交互。

    总结来说,系统与数据库服务器的连接是通过网络建立的,系统利用数据库驱动加载数据库驱动程序,再通过连接对象建立连接。然后,系统利用连接对象执行SQL语句来操作数据库,处理结果后,关闭连接,释放资源。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部